Homegrown Mississauga: Apples, Art & Seed Saving

Indoor Food available

Join us for an evening of connection, learning, and local food at the Small Arms Inspection Building. Whether you're an experienced gardener, community grower, an environmental artist, or simply interested in food growing, this event is an opportunity to meet others who share a passion for urban agriculture in Mississauga.

The evening will feature a presentation on Orchard, artist Diane Borsato's public artwork celebrating Mississauga's agricultural communities. Diane will share the story behind this urban apple orchard and offer a tasting of different apple varieties to recognize the fall harvest season and the benefits of eating locally and seasonally.

Participants will also hear from the Mississauga Seed Library about its seed lending program and take part in a hands-on seed-saving demonstration.

Inspired by feedback from the Homegrown Mississauga Urban Agriculture Roundtable, this gathering supports implementation of the City's Urban Agriculture Strategy by creating opportunities for residents to connect, share knowledge, and build community around local food.

Light refreshments will be provided, with plenty of time for informal conversation, storytelling, and networking. Come learn about local resources, celebrate the people and projects helping to grow food in Mississauga, and connect with others interested in building a stronger local food community.

On-site registrations begin at 6pm; event begins at 6:30pm.
